Transaction 517000bd1943e29a6664f0fbca6d9bae9b5fc65b2bd19bc84bbdbd3ed8c03183

1 Input
2 Outputs
  • 517000bd1943e29a6664f0fbca6d9bae9b5fc65b2bd19bc84bbdbd3ed8c03183:0
  • value  880000
    address  3MVxvX49AEpSbdWgxofmBksP9BTxpYTKuc
  • 517000bd1943e29a6664f0fbca6d9bae9b5fc65b2bd19bc84bbdbd3ed8c03183:1
  • value  4742008
    address  1FpcDxM4wn6AwyuukhRqdDfJAu9FKq9JYG